我要求从桌面鸟类(基本上所有的鸟类)中选择所有值,然后加入另一个跟踪谁喜欢那只鸟的桌子.
所以我希望查询返回所有鸟类,以及人们喜欢那只鸟的记录ID.如果没有人喜欢这只鸟的记录,那么该字段应该为空.
我当前的查询没有得到空值.这里是:
select bird_name, member_id
from birds
right join bird_likes on birds.bird_id = bird_likes.bird_id
where member_id = 2 ;
Run Code Online (Sandbox Code Playgroud)
我该怎么做才能确保bird表中的每一行都显示一次?
谢谢,亚历克斯
Row_Number()除了用 完成的简单分区之外,是否可以使用其他方式对行进行编号Group By?
这是我的特殊情况:
Id Type Date
-- ---- ----
1 16 Some Date
2 16 Some Date
3 16 Some Date
4 32 Some Date
5 64 Some Date
6 64 Some Date
7 128 Some Date
8 256 Some Date
9 256 Some Date
10 256 Some Date
Run Code Online (Sandbox Code Playgroud)
我想按以下方式对编号进行分区(行编号按日期排序):
Id Type RowNb
-- ---- -----
6 64 1
4 32 2
5 64 3
9 256 1
3 16 2
1 16 3
8 256 …Run Code Online (Sandbox Code Playgroud) 我在段落中有文字
<p style="width:200px;">Text goes here</p>
Run Code Online (Sandbox Code Playgroud)
我的问题是,当文本增长(更大的宽度)时,它不会重新显示。它不在段落中。如果文本增长,我如何管理文本以新行继续。
提前致谢。
我试图让我的网站上的图像更大,如果你点击它们.
如果再次点击图片,我想撤消放大的视图.
$("img").click(function(){
var grown = 'false';
if (grown == 'true') {
$(this).animate({width: 300, height: 200}, 1000 );
var grown = 'false';
console.log(grown);
}
else if (grown == 'false') {
$(this).animate({width: 600, height: 400}, 1000 );
var grown = 'true';
console.log(grown);
}
});
Run Code Online (Sandbox Code Playgroud)
扩大作品,但grown变量似乎总是被卡住true,所以它不会缩小.我的逻辑有缺陷吗?任何帮助非常感谢!
我有一个数组列表
ArrayList itemListWithRank = ItemListDAO.getItemList();
Run Code Online (Sandbox Code Playgroud)
在arraylist中itemListWithRank有许多类型的对象值,它们都是不同的.并且它们中的一个值是也使用该数组列表设置的项目等级.
现在我想根据排名的加入顺序对这个数组列表进行排序.已在此数组列表中设置排名值.
我如何对arraylist进行排序哪一个有很多类型的值....?
谢谢大家....
静态变量是特定于线程的,意思是
class A {
public static int i = 10;
}
Class B {
A.i = 20;
}
Class C {
A.i = 30;
}
Class D {
System.out.println(A.i);
}
Run Code Online (Sandbox Code Playgroud)
我正在从我的Web应用程序调用上面的类,即在第一个请求中调用类B,在第二个请求中我调用类B,在第三个请求中我调用了类D.现在它将打印10/20/30什么?
谢谢.
为了一个简单的例子,如果我想计算脚本在不使用磁盘存储的情况下获得的命中数,我可以使用静态类成员吗?
用户1:
<?php
$test = Example::singleton();
$test->visits++;
?>
Run Code Online (Sandbox Code Playgroud)
用户2:
<?php
$test = Example::singleton();
$test->visits++;
?>
Run Code Online (Sandbox Code Playgroud)
值$visits是1还是2?
我的主目录位于一台服务器上,而Mercurial存储库位于另一台服务器上.我想将存储库克隆到我的主目录.我们通过ssh连接到其他服务器.我怎样才能克隆mercurial存储库?
我的本地存储库应该是: /home/my_user/my_project
Hg Repository是(在另一台服务器上): /opt/Application/hg/the_project
最好的祝福
$myfilepath = SITEROOT."/uploads/vaibhav_photo/thumbnail/".$user_avatar['thumbnail'];
if(file_exists($myfilepath))
{
echo "file exist";
}
else
{
echo "file does not exist";
}
Run Code Online (Sandbox Code Playgroud)
即使文件存在,它总是去其他部分.
如果有人在PHP中有替代选项,请尽快回复,
设置此变量会产生错误; 我尝试了所有可能的方法,但我无法调试:
>1. $_SESSION[clas = $_POST['clas']]; ERROR Parse error: syntax error, unexpected '=', expecting ']' in C:\wamp\www\st_db_1\search_db.php on line 51
>2. $_SESSION['clas = $_POST['clas']']; ERROR Parse error: syntax error, unexpected T_STRING, expecting ']' in C:\wamp\www\st_db_1\search_db.php on line 51
>3 $_SESSION['clas = $_POST[clas]']; ERROR Notice: Undefined index: clas = $_POST[clas] in C:\wamp\www\st_db_1\search_db.php on line 51
>4 $_SESSION[clas = $_POST[clas]]; ERROR Parse error: syntax error, unexpected '=', expecting ']' in C:\wamp\www\st_db_1\search_db.php on line 51
Run Code Online (Sandbox Code Playgroud)
请给我一些建议.
我有一个hg回购.我曾经有一个名为"1.x"的短命分支,它在某个时间点取消了"默认".它被关闭了,因为我觉得在那个特定时刻不需要使用那个分支.
但是,在创建"1.x"之前,我被迫放弃了"默认"开发的方式并在更早的版本中创建了另一个分支.我无法使用名称"1.x",因此我称之为"oldui".分支"默认"被关闭为死胡同.我对这种命名感到不舒服.您可以在我的存储库中详细查看:https://bitbucket.org/mingos/umbracms/changesets/6a3c7980a219
我希望能够重用分支名称"1.x"而不是神秘的"oldui".如果有办法,我将如何实现这一目标?
我需要下载code.google.com上项目的源代码我无法执行结帐部分中给出的命令.我该怎么做?这是在命令提示符中执行的命令.
hg clone https://code.google.com/p/gpspeedo/
Run Code Online (Sandbox Code Playgroud) 我想在C中找到数组中的最大值索引.
我写这个代码示例:
maks=0;
for(i=0;i< N * N;i++) {
if(array[i]>maks) {
maks=(int) array[i];
k=i;
}
}
Run Code Online (Sandbox Code Playgroud)
但这不能正常工作.你能告诉我另一个例子吗?
最好的祝福...